
Why you should experience Filbert Steps in San Francisco, California.
Filbert Steps are an iconic hillside stairway where Telegraph Hill's historic gardens, dramatic topography, residential charm, and panoramic bay scenery create one of San Francisco's most unforgettable urban walks.
Set along Filbert Street near Sansome Street and just steps from Coit Tower, this picturesque pedestrian staircase climbs through lush hillside gardens, hidden cottages, flowering landscapes, and towering eucalyptus groves while revealing sweeping views of San Francisco Bay, the Bay Bridge, Alcatraz Island, and the downtown skyline. Wooden stairways, landscaped terraces, and secluded pathways create a remarkable transition from the city's busy waterfront to one of its most tranquil residential enclaves. What you should know about Filbert Steps.
Filbert Steps are best known for preserving one of San Francisco's historic pedestrian rights-of-way while passing through the celebrated Telegraph Hill gardens, whose volunteers have maintained flourishing hillside landscapes and wildlife habitat for decades, creating a rare urban sanctuary where the city's famous wild parrots, known as the Telegraph Hill parrots, are frequently observed among the dense vegetation.
The stairway reflects San Francisco's longstanding tradition of adapting steep terrain through an extensive network of public steps that continue connecting neighborhoods inaccessible to conventional streets. Along the route, carefully tended gardens soften the dramatic hillside while preserving native and ornamental plantings that support birds, butterflies, and other urban wildlife. How to fold Filbert Steps into your trip.
Filbert Steps are best experienced as part of an exploration through Telegraph Hill's celebrated viewpoints, historic landmarks, and waterfront scenery.
Begin at Coit Tower, where panoramic city views immediately establish Telegraph Hill's extraordinary landscape before descending the Filbert Steps. Continue to Levi's Plaza, whose beautifully landscaped public spaces reinforce another defining chapter of the neighborhood's connection to the waterfront. Conclude at the Ferry Building Marketplace, where historic architecture and celebrated artisan vendors provide a memorable finale to an itinerary shaped by hillside gardens, architectural heritage, and San Francisco's maritime history.
